Vertical scapular osteotomy in congenital high scapula

Summary
Vertical scapular osteotomy (VSO) effectively treats congenital high scapula (CHS) in children, improving both shoulder function and appearance. This surgical approach offers satisfactory medium to long-term outcomes with reproducible results.
Area of Science:
- Orthopedic surgery
- Pediatric orthopedics
- Skeletal deformities
Background:
- Congenital high scapula (CHS) presents significant cosmetic and functional challenges in children, primarily limiting shoulder abduction.
- Current surgical treatments like scapular excision, relocation, or subtotal scapulectomy carry risks of poor aesthetics, hemorrhage, and neurological injury.
Purpose of the Study:
- To evaluate the medium to long-term efficacy and outcomes of Vertical Scapular Osteotomy (VSO) for treating congenital high scapula in pediatric patients.
Main Methods:
- A prospective case series involving seven female children diagnosed with unilateral CHS.
- Patients underwent Vertical Scapular Osteotomy (VSO) following Campbell's technique.
- Outcomes were assessed using the Cavendish grading system and measurements of shoulder abduction, with an average follow-up of 4.6 years.
Main Results:
- All patients and their families reported high satisfaction with surgical outcomes.
- Significant improvement in global shoulder abduction was observed, averaging a 52.9° gain.
- Cosmetic appearance improved with better shoulder leveling, and all patients showed enhanced Cavendish grades.
Conclusions:
- Vertical Scapular Osteotomy (VSO) is a successful and reproducible surgical technique for managing congenital high scapula (CHS).
- The procedure provides both functional and cosmetic benefits, addressing the limitations associated with other surgical interventions.
